Synopsis

Two cultures collided in Tipu, Belize in the 1600s: that of the native Maya and of the Spanish missionaries. Combining historical documentation with archaeological finds, the author provides an account of the meshing of these cultures and the Tipu's assimilation of Catholic practices.

About the Author

Keith P. Jacobi is Curator of Human Osteology at the Alabama Museum of Natural History and Assistant Professor of Anthropology at The University of Alabama.
